本文主要是介绍字节、美团、滴滴以及蚂蚁金服Java后端面试过程,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
大家看到这个标题可能就开始笑了,毕竟现在网上各种似真似假的所谓大厂面试真题层出不穷,大家可能早就被整麻了,但我还是建议看完这篇文章,因为本文的内容都来自于粉丝的真实投稿,我只是负责整理了一下,希望对春招失利的同学备战秋招有一定的帮助。
本文总共有十二位粉丝的面试经历,分别是博彦科技、美团优选、滴滴国际化、哈啰出行、花旗金融、蚂蚁金服、VIVO、滴滴增长系统、同花顺B2B事业群、微众银行、猿辅导高中ai课以及字节客服平台
那废话不多说了,直接看题目吧,篇幅所限就不一一放答案了
美团 优选
- 自我介绍
- 问了一下经历的情况
- 怎么学java,学了哪些内容
- 多线程了解吗
- 线程有几个状态:5个。(这里应该是问java的线程有几种,6个
- 还有吗
- runnable和running有什么区别
- runnable怎么到blocked
- 有哪些实现多线程的方法
- 线程池有什么参数
- synchronized可以用在什么地方,分别有什么作用
- 和lock的区别
- 死锁的条件
- java里final的作用,可以用在哪些地方
- final的引用对象会变吗
- 集合了解吗
- 1.7和1.8的hashmap有什么区别
- hashmap怎么实现线程安全
- 1.7和1.8的concurrenthashmap有什么区别
- get操作的时候会加锁吗
- 不加锁怎么保证线程安全
- concurrenthashmap扩容原理
- arraylist和linkedlist的区别
- 什么时候用arraylist 什么时候用linkedlist
这篇关于字节、美团、滴滴以及蚂蚁金服Java后端面试过程的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!